Gerald Sinclair Hayward (New York, England, 1845-1926) Pair of Portrait Miniatures of the Artist's Daughter and a Gentleman. Signed and dated "1897" and "1900," respectively, the woman identified in inscriptions, likely by the artist, on a paper behind the portrait as "Lillias Ivy Hayward/married to M.C. Bird son of Joseph Bird/Pres't Manhattan Savings institution-New York/Pt. by her Father Gerald S. Hayward/London & New York." Watercolor on ivory, 3 1/4 x 2 1/2, 3 1/8 x 2 3/8 in., respectively, in similar chased silvered-brass pendant oval cases.
